Practical Publisher Notes
Before integrating the Single Taken Hungry SVG Design into your projects, here are some practical tips:
- Test on Desktop and Mobile Screens: Make sure the design looks great on all devices.
- Check Thumbnail Appearance: Preview how it looks as a thumbnail to ensure it remains impactful at smaller sizes.
- Preview in Real Blog Layouts: See how it fits into your existing design and layout.
- Test with Headline Text: Ensure the design complements and enhances your headline text without overwhelming it.
- Check Contrast and Readability: Verify that the design maintains good contrast and readability, even in black and white.
- Font Compatibility: Test the design beside serif, sans serif, script, handwritten, and display font styles to see how it integrates with your typography.
- Review File Size for Web Performance: Compress images properly to ensure fast loading times without sacrificing quality.
- Confirm Commercial Licensing: Before using the Single Taken Hungry SVG Design on monetized websites, affiliate pages, or paid content products, confirm that you have the appropriate commercial license.
